Course Details

• Sports Nutrition Fundamentals  
• Macronutrients and Micronutrients in Sports
• Exercise Physiology and Energy Systems
• Nutrition for Cardiovascular Health in Athletes
• Practical Sports Nutrition Strategies  
• Supplementation and Ergogenic Aids in Sports
• Hydration and Fluid Balance for Athletic Performance
• Eating Disorders and Disordered Eating in Sports
• Body Composition Assessment and Management in Sports

Sports Nutritionists, taking up 60% of the pie, play an essential part in helping athletes and fitness enthusiasts optimize their performance through personalized diet plans and nutrition strategies. This role is in high demand due to the increasing awareness of the importance of proper nutrition in sports and fitness. Exercise Physiologists, accounting for 25% of the pie, specialize in the physiological response to exercise and design safe and effective exercise programs for individuals with various medical conditions or disabilities. This role is crucial in promoting a healthy and active lifestyle, especially for those with chronic diseases. Cardiac Rehabilitation Specialists, making up 15% of the pie, focus on helping patients recover from cardiac events and conditions through customized exercise and nutrition plans. This role is vital in reducing the risk of future cardiac issues and improving overall quality of life for patients.
